For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 515 students in South Umpqua SD 19 School District. This district's average pre testing ranking is 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of public pre schools in Oregon.
Public Preschools in South Umpqua SD 19 School District have an average math proficiency score of 20% (versus the Oregon public pre school average of 34%), and reading proficiency score of 22% (versus the 42%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 22%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Oregon public preschool average of 52% (majority Hispanic).

South Umpqua SD 19 School District, which is ranked within the bottom 50% of all 185 school districts in Oregon (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 82% has increased from 75-79% over five school years.

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$15,909 in this school district is less than the state median of $18,354. The school district revenue/student has grown by 24%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$14,670 is less than the state median of $19,404. The school district spending/student has grown by 16% over four school years.
